<description>&#60;p&#62;I won the one that was given away on here, and it works well once your baby basically self-latches. It really isn't that inconspicuous though, because the material is quite thin, so you can see outlines of everything. It was great here in the summer when it was hot though. Now he won't tolerate being covered at all, or nursing in crowded areas because he gets too distracted, so it is hiding in the closet waiting for baby #2, whenever that may be,

<description>&#60;p&#62;OK, my only issue with this (and I haven't tried it) is ....how can you peak at baby? It seems like you've got you lift it all the way up, stick them under and then squirm around inside to whip out the breast. And then if he or she pops off, you've got to repeat the whole process instead of peaking in and adjusting.&#60;br /&#62;
Can anyone who has used this explain that? Because other than that small issue, it seems like, yes, it is total coverage! And for me, who never got over the whole privacy thing (not even in front of my own mother), I need full coverage next time around.
